Act Immediately to Reinstate Your Presence
When your GMB drops from local search results, speed is crucial. First, claim your listing if it’s unverified. Visit the contact page to verify ownership. During my own crisis, verifying ownership stopped the loss from worsening and opened access to critical controls, leading to faster recovery.
Audit Your Profile and Fix Basic Issues
Next, perform a comprehensive audit of your GMB listing. Check for incorrect information, duplicate listings, or violations that might have caused suspension. I once found a conflicting category that caused ranking issues; correcting it restored visibility within days. Use this quick fixes guide for quick diagnostics.
Enhance Your Local Signals
Jumpstart your rankings by boosting signals that Google values. This includes requesting reviews from loyal customers, updating photos, and posting new relevant content. During a recent crisis, I launched a targeted review campaign, which, combined with fresh posts, doubled my local pack visibility within a week. Address Algorithm and Compliance Checks
Identify if any recent Google algorithm updates might have impacted your listing. Simultaneously, ensure your business complies with all Google guidelines to prevent suspensions. I once corrected multiple violations after a manual review, which quickly improved rankings. Regularly monitor your profile and stay aligned with Google’s policies via the guidelines and updates.
Leverage External Local Signals
Establish or strengthen your local citations and backlinks. Contact directories, industry associations, and local partners to update your NAP (Name, Address, Phone) details. During my intervention, coordinating with local chambers of commerce resulted in authoritative backlinks that significantly boosted visibility. Mastering Your Local SEO Toolkit for Long-Term Success
Maintaining your Google My Business (GMB) ranking isn’t a set-it-and-forget-it task; it demands the right tools and continued effort. I personally rely on a combination of reputation management software like BrightLocal and technical audit tools such as SEMrush to monitor citation consistency and spot potential issues before they escalate. These tools provide real-time alerts on variations in NAP data, review fluctuations, and competitor movements, enabling you to respond swiftly and prevent ranking dips.
Another essential component is backlink analysis platforms like Ahrefs. They help me keep an eye on local citations and backlinks, which are crucial for external signal strength. Regularly updating and cleaning your backlink profile prevents negative SEO effects and boosts your authority in local search algorithms.
Implementing a consistent content strategy using scheduling tools like Buffer or Hootsuite ensures fresh posts, updates, and customer engagement, which Google favors. Each post and review request should be timed precisely, based on analytics data, to maximize visibility. For managing reviews, I use a dedicated reputation management dashboard to respond promptly and encourage satisfied customers to leave positive feedback—vital for sustained rankings.

How do I maintain my GMB profile effectively?
It’s vital to establish a routine audit process. Schedule weekly checks using your tools to verify citation accuracy, review health, and engagement metrics. Deep dives at least once a month help catch subtle issues early. Keep your profile optimized with current photos, accurate categories, and recent posts—these signals reinforce your relevance. To stay compliant and avoid suspension, regularly review Google’s guidelines via the Google policies.
